Purpose
As a Delivery Lead in Connected Labs and process and product technology functions (PTs), you will administrate and oversee successful implementation of several projects for Digital Transformation of laboratories in our Process and Product Technology functions, which span multiple teams, functions, and external parties.
Accountabilities
- Serve as the central orchestrator, harmonizing diverse initiatives and ensuring their alignment with the overall vision and organizational goals.
- Foster and facilitate collaboration between internal and external teams.
- Manage high-level project timelines, coordinating with sub-initiative leaders on their specific deliverables.
- Ensure that the administrative aspects of the project are managed efficiently, including contract management.
- Suggest and implement project management practices and standards.
- Proactively identify and raise dependencies, risks, and opportunities, implementing mitigation strategies where necessary.
